Home | History | Annotate | Download | only in arm

Lines Matching full:cell

884 // Generate code to check that a global property cell is empty. Create
885 // the property cell at compilation time if no cell exists for the
892 Handle<JSGlobalPropertyCell> cell =
894 ASSERT(cell->value()->IsTheHole());
895 __ mov(scratch, Operand(cell));
1130 // cell for the property is still empty.
1406 Handle<JSGlobalPropertyCell> cell,
1409 // Get the value from the cell.
1410 __ mov(r3, Operand(cell));
1413 // Check that the cell contains the same function.
1481 Handle<JSGlobalPropertyCell> cell,
1493 if (!object->IsJSArray() || !cell.is_null()) return Handle<Code>::null();
1691 Handle<JSGlobalPropertyCell> cell,
1703 if (!object->IsJSArray() || !cell.is_null()) return Handle<Code>::null();
1777 Handle<JSGlobalPropertyCell> cell,
1789 if (!object->IsString() || !cell.is_null()) return Handle<Code>::null();
1858 Handle<JSGlobalPropertyCell> cell,
1870 if (!object->IsString() || !cell.is_null()) return Handle<Code>::null();
1940 Handle<JSGlobalPropertyCell> cell,
1960 if (cell.is_null()) {
1969 ASSERT(cell->value() == *function);
1972 GenerateLoadFunctionFromCell(cell, function, &miss);
2006 return cell.is_null() ? GetCode(function) : GetCode(NORMAL, name);
2013 Handle<JSGlobalPropertyCell> cell,
2037 if (cell.is_null()) {
2044 ASSERT(cell->value() == *function);
2047 GenerateLoadFunctionFromCell(cell, function, &miss);
2152 return cell.is_null() ? GetCode(function) : GetCode(NORMAL, name);
2159 Handle<JSGlobalPropertyCell> cell,
2177 if (cell.is_null()) {
2184 ASSERT(cell->value() == *function);
2187 GenerateLoadFunctionFromCell(cell, function, &miss);
2251 return cell.is_null() ? GetCode(function) : GetCode(NORMAL, name);
2259 Handle<JSGlobalPropertyCell> cell,
2268 if (!cell.is_null()) return Handle<Code>::null();
2475 Handle<JSGlobalPropertyCell> cell,
2483 Handle<Code> code = CompileCustomCall(object, holder, cell, function, name);
2494 GenerateLoadFunctionFromCell(cell, function, &miss);
2644 Handle<JSGlobalPropertyCell> cell,
2659 // Check that the value in the cell is not the hole. If it is, this
2660 // cell could have been deleted and reintroducing the global needs
2663 __ mov(r4, Operand(cell));
2669 // Store the value in the cell.
2704 // check that the global property cell is empty.
2809 Handle<JSGlobalPropertyCell> cell,
2823 // Get the value from the cell.
2824 __ mov(r3, Operand(cell));